MESSAGE FROM THE GRAND MASTER OF GLEG (RUY ROCHA DE MACEDO)

Dear Brothers, Sisters-in-law and Nephews,
We are now on the verge of hosting another gathering of the Brazilian Midwest Grand Lodges. I had the pleasant opportunity to promote the second edition of this event in October 2008 in the city of Caldas Novas, and now it will be held in Goiânia, the capital of our state.
In the past two months, a real force composed of Freemasons and sisters-in-law worked diligently to achieve the program of the V Masonic Reunion. Every detail has been carefully studied since it is most important for us to offer not only a full program of conferences and lively social events. Certainly our team has managed the organization and to ensure safety and participation.
We have enough reasons to celebrate, given that we receive visitors from around the mid-west region and even from other states; we celebrate the 60th anniversary of the founding of the Masonic Grand Lodge of the State of Goias. Another special moment for us all, those of Goiânia.
Having already achieved three administrations in the Grand Lodge of Goias - and preparing for the fourth - we try to offer a continuity of work done by our predecessors, and share the full physical works that provide more comfort to the entire Masonic family, in addition to give priority to the sense of unity. In the result of this work I see the trust and credibility. The Masonic Grand Lodge of the State of Goias has won its reputation on the national stage thanks to its administration and organization. We are over 3,400 active Freemasons scattered in 117 Lodges within the 75 municipalities of Goias. We work with the eye toward the future, preserving the true treasure that is our tradition.
We hope we can count on your presence in the meeting and our anniversary, and may further strengthen the bonds of fraternity that unite us as what we truly are: Brothers. GLEG awaits you with its open arms to welcome the delegations that will visit us and, most likely, will be pleasantly surprised by the traditional hospitality of the inhabitants of Goias.

Ruy Rocha de Macedo
Grand Master
